curl error 6 when returning from auth authentication in symfony












0














I am using symfony 4 in wamp installation on win 7. I want to establish an oauth2 connection using this bundle . The problem is that when the user returns back to the site after the authentication the following error appears (the url exists and it is reachable from other applications)




cURL error 6: Could not resolve host: test.example.gr (see
http://curl.haxx.se/libcurl/c/libcurl-errors.html)




the location of my site is https://localhost/example and my windows host file (if relevant) is:



127.0.0.1 localhost
127.0.0.1 example
::1 example
::1 localhost


screenshot



Any help much appreciated.
